Pitanga Fund

The Pitanga Fund, established in 2014 and based in São Paulo, Brazil, is a venture capital firm that focuses on investing in early-stage companies with high growth potential, particularly in the deep tech sector. The fund seeks to support innovative entrepreneurs by providing capital and strategic assistance to help them develop and implement new technologies and business models. Pitanga aims to invest in companies that address large markets and can quickly capture significant market share through a competitive advantage derived from their innovations. While the firm has no restrictions regarding sectors or geographies, it favors investments in Brazilian companies or those with a substantial presence in Brazil. Over the next four years, Pitanga plans to selectively invest in a limited number of startups, chosen through a rigorous evaluation process.

Nintx

Series A in 2024
Nintx is focused on developing novel therapies derived from medicinal plants, aiming to translate complex biological interactions into effective treatments. The company specializes in therapies that target both biological pathways and the gut microbiome, offering plant-based natural products that serve as a platform for modulating human biological targets. This approach is designed to provide affordable therapies for multifactorial diseases, advancing solutions through to the end of preclinical studies. By integrating insights from the gut microbiome, Nintx seeks to address various health challenges with innovative, evidence-based therapies.

Satellogic

Series C in 2019
Satellogic builds and operates a constellation of nano satellites designed for real-time Earth observation. Founded in 2010 and headquartered in Palo Alto, California, the company provides high-frequency, high-resolution satellite imagery used by governments, businesses, and organizations for various applications, including agriculture, pipeline monitoring, critical infrastructure oversight, disaster response, and security operations. By combining its satellite technology with data science, Satellogic delivers comprehensive and cost-effective solutions to clients around the world, with a notable presence in North America, Europe, Asia, and South America. The company's innovative platform enables it to remap the entire planet, supporting informed decision-making across multiple sectors.

Collokia

Seed Round in 2016
Collokia is a company that utilizes machine learning to enhance knowledge sharing and collaboration in the workplace. Its platform operates within existing work environments to gather information and assess employee skills. By analyzing the collective experience of IT professionals, including software developers and system administrators, Collokia aims to reduce repeated mistakes and accelerate learning processes. The platform also facilitates connections among colleagues, allowing them to access relevant research, solutions, and sources of knowledge precisely when needed, thereby improving overall productivity and collaboration.

I.Systems

Seed Round in 2013
I.Systems, founded in 2007 and based in Campinas, Brazil, specializes in industrial automation software aimed at optimizing production lines through advanced process control (APC) and performance enhancement. The company's flagship product, Leaf, utilizes artificial intelligence to stabilize industrial processes, anticipate operational disturbances, and optimize equipment speeds, thereby increasing productivity and reducing costs. Since its launch, Leaf has been implemented in over 100 machines across more than 40 industrial sectors, including agriculture, consumer goods, chemicals, mining, and pulp and paper. In 2018, I.Systems introduced a new product, Smart Flow, which further enhances manufacturing efficiency by controlling production lines. The company has garnered attention from investors and has become part of the Endeavor Global Community, signaling its ambition to expand its reach internationally and drive greater industrial efficiency worldwide.
